用爱发电难以为继,AlpineLinux挣扎求存

不爱学习 2025-02-04 17:44:33

作为轻量级Linux发行版的标杆,Alpine Linux凭借其高效、安全的特性成为容器化与嵌入式系统的首选操作系统。然而,这一开源项目正因基础设施托管服务的重大变动陷入财务与运营危机。随着长期合作伙伴Equinix Metal(原Packet.net)宣布逐步淘汰裸机托管服务,Alpine Linux的核心基础设施面临断供风险,全球数百万用户可能因此遭遇镜像下载延迟、软件更新受阻等问题。

Equinix Metal曾是Alpine Linux生态系统的“隐形支柱”,无偿提供了三类关键服务:

T1镜像基础设施:支撑全球用户从dl-cdn.alpinelinux.org高速下载的核心服务器,每月消耗800TB带宽,需单机5TB存储。持续集成(CI)运行器:负责x86_64和x86架构软件包构建与测试的服务器,需至少16GB内存及50GB存储。开发者沙盒:维护者日常开发与调试的专用环境。

Equinix的退出不仅意味着硬件资源的流失,更迫使项目在短时间内重构分布式架构。若无法及时迁移,Alpine的软件供应链可靠性将受到直接冲击——从Docker镜像构建到Kubernetes集群部署,依赖Alpine的开发者可能面临连锁反应。

为维持服务连续性,Alpine团队提出三大紧急需求:

荷兰附近的托管空间:需物理机架以部署替代服务器,降低运维复杂度。高性能裸机服务器:T1镜像需高吞吐硬件保障下载速度;CI环境需强算力应对Chromium级大型软件编译。虚拟机替代方案:若裸机不可行,需具备同等存储与网络能力的云实例。

值得注意的是,荷兰被选为首选迁移地,或因该区域网络枢纽地位可优化全球访问延迟。但这也暗示项目对成本的敏感——租用非核心地带的机房可能加剧财务压力。

面对危机,Alpine社区启动“开源自救”计划:

企业级资源赞助:呼吁科技公司捐赠闲置服务器或提供托管机位。开发者协同支持:鼓励个人通过Open Collective平台进行财务捐助,资金将优先用于购买急需的存储与计算资源。技术志愿者招募:寻求网络架构师与运维专家协助迁移部署。

项目维护者坦言,此次危机暴露了长期依赖单一赞助商的风险。尽管Alpine以“零商业绑定”为荣,但缺乏可持续的资金池使其在突发变故中极为脆弱。Open Collective页面数据显示,截至发稿前,Alpine年度预算缺口超过10万美元,其中80%用于基础设施维护。

Alpine的困境并非个案。近年来,OpenSSL、Core.js等项目均因资金短缺濒临停摆。当开源软件成为数字经济的“水电煤”,其维护成本却常被低估。Equinix的退出实际揭示了企业公益支持的不稳定性——即便如Alpine这样拥有Facebook、Docker等巨头用户的项目,也可能因供应商策略调整陷入绝境。

对此,Linux基金会研究员David主张:“开源项目需建立多元化的支持网络,包括企业联盟赞助、政府资助及用户订阅制。” Alpine团队则表示,未来可能引入“优先支持通道”,对捐助企业提供技术响应优先权,但承诺绝不弱化社区版功能。

Alpine Linux的生存危机是一次对开源生态的集体考验。无论是捐赠一台退役服务器、赞助每月10美元的云费用,还是帮助企业IT部门推荐Alpine作为基础架构,社区成员的每一份参与都将影响这场迁移战的成败。

“我们相信开源的力量——当用户变为共建者,危机也能成为进化的契机。” Alpine维护者在公开信中写道。此刻,这个仅有数名核心开发者的项目,正等待全球社区证明:开源精神不止于代码共享,更在于风险共担。

0 阅读:132
不爱学习

不爱学习

感谢大家的关注